Getting Your Space Ready for Dumpster Drop-Off

Once you’ve finalized your dumpster selection, focus on preparing your space for drop-off. Choose a convenient area with adequate clearance for the delivery truck to position the container. Most homeowners prefer driveways because they provide level ground near the project area. Be sure to remove vehicles, low-hanging branches, or equipment that might interfere with delivery.

Preventing property damage should also be part of your preparation. Placing plywood or padding under the dumpster can protect concrete and asphalt from marks. Doing this reduces pressure and prevents unwanted impressions on the ground. Check that the container’s location doesn’t restrict entryways and allows smooth disposal. Taking these measures guarantees a smooth delivery and keeps your project running without unnecessary interruptions.

Making the Most of Your Dumpster Space

Loading your dumpster strategically is just as vital as selecting the correct size. Proper stacking techniques can maximize capacity while maintaining safety. Begin by placing the heaviest or bulkiest items at the bottom to create a solid foundation. Next, fill in gaps with smaller and lighter items to make full use of the available space. Be sure to pack the container evenly so no significant empty spaces remain.

Avoid filling the dumpster beyond its top edges to prevent safety concerns. Items sticking out of the container could delay pickup or require unloading. Following the marked fill line keeps disposal safe and compliant. Organizing your debris thoughtfully not only saves space but makes the entire cleanup smoother and faster.
